【发布时间】:2017-12-03 02:03:09
【问题描述】:
通过使用,我从我的 git repo 降级到下面的 3 步,
git reset HEAD~3
但在那之后我没有找到我以前的更改。那么我该如何撤消这个reset HEAD~3
【问题讨论】:
-
时光机。
-
您当时是否有未暂存的更改?如果没有,您应该能够回到您使用
git reflog的位置。
通过使用,我从我的 git repo 降级到下面的 3 步,
git reset HEAD~3
但在那之后我没有找到我以前的更改。那么我该如何撤消这个reset HEAD~3
【问题讨论】:
git reflog 的位置。
git reset HEAD@{1} # where you want to HEAD
【讨论】: